Downton Abbey: A New Era is a 2022 historical drama film and the sequel to the 2019 film Downton Abbey. The film is set in 1928 and follows the Crawley family as they travel to the South of France to uncover the mystery of the Dowager Countess’s newly inherited villa. Meanwhile, a silent film crew arrives at Downton Abbey to use it as a set to make a movie.

The movie features a large cast of characters, both returning and new. The Crawley family is led by Hugh Bonneville as Robert Crawley, 7th Earl of Grantham, and Elizabeth McGovern as Cora Crawley, Countess of Grantham. Their daughters are Lady Mary Talbot (Michelle Dockery) and Lady Edith Pelham (Laura Carmichael).
